Job description
Account Executive, Field Sales

At Rogers, we put our customers first in everything we do! We’re growing our Customer Experience teams and are looking for team members who are committed to showing our customers and Canadians that we support them through their journey. Our Customer Experience team is enthusiastic, empathetic, and moved to make a difference –we’re passionate about people and ready to provide the ultimate customer experience to our customers. At Rogers, we're committed to connecting Canadians. Ready to build a rewarding career with us? If so, consider the following opportunity:

You will play a pivotal role in the continued stability and growth of the Connected Home organization by building relationships and promoting Rogers residential and wireless within the MDU Segment.

Successful candidates are driven, upholding a strong work ethic, a high degree of integrity with an entrepreneurial and achievement-oriented attitude. In this position, you will manage key relationships, have accountability for your assigned territory, generate leads, qualify prospects and execute sales. You are an outgoing, tenacious sales professional with a commitment to service excellence. Your focus is on strengthening Rogers’ brand and presence in your territory. You thrive in a fast-paced, results oriented environment and enjoy working in partnership with a diverse team of people to deliver the best possible results.

What you'll be doing:

Develop and execute a territory plan to increase penetration, market share (households) and revenue

Build and maintain positive relationships with MDU property management and leasing staff to ensure Rogers remain the preferred brand presented to prospective tenants

Organise marketing events and selling programs through face-to-face or virtual interactions at MDU lobbies, customer premises, community spaces and virtual platforms

Evaluate customer needs through a consultative approach to offer Rogers solutions to satisfy all household communication needs

Build customer loyalty by delivering best in class customer service and effectively escalating customer issues

Proposing solutions and approaches to remove friction for our customers

Perform end to end order entry through multiple sales and service order entry tools

Update and report on all sales activities in assigned territories, or geographical areas

Participate in activities that drive collaboration with cross functional teams and partners for continuous improvement

Attend product trainings, team meetings and planning sessions as required or when called for

Conduct all business as per Rogers Business Code of Conduct

Share market intelligence with their managers and the marketing teams

Use tools like Salesforce and Excel to organise and execute the business effectively

What you'll bring:

Post-secondary education in business or related discipline is preferred

3+ years of sales experience; preferably within a Communications, Information or Technology organization

  • Strong negotiation skills involving thorough preparation, active listening, and building rapport to reach mutually beneficial agreements

Excellent interpersonal, presentation, and collaborative skills to work effectively with teams throughout organization

Strong sense of ownership and ability to function in a fast-paced environment and effectively multi-task with attention to detail and sound judgment

Familiarity with different sales techniques and pipeline management

Ability to work independently to achieve set goals within a strategic plan

Experience with Salesforce, Microsoft Power Point, Word, Excel is preferred

Must have a valid driver’s license

Must have a car to use for business

The successful candidate will be a full-time employee of Rogers and will receive:

Full training on Rogers products will be provided

Ongoing coaching and mentoring to help achieve continued growth and success

An attractive remuneration package includes base pay and uncapped commissions

Medical and Dental benefits that begin on day 1

Up to 50 % discount on all Rogers Communications services

Pension and RRSP plans

Access to multiple Wealth-Accumulation Programs

Tablet, smartphone and laptop for business use

Internal growth opportunities are possible

Family oriented culture
